<<Sometimes updateStage() helps, even if it shouldn't be needed.>>

It's over-used. Whenever I come across code with updateStage commands sprinkled 
liberally throughout, I become less sure that the author really understood how 
director works (event messaging, hierarchy etc). 

Now having said that, yes, every once in a blue moon there might be those oddball 
situations where it helps. But in general, IMO it's oftentimes used as a hedge for 
ignorance.
